MySQL 返回影响行数配置
1. 简介
MySQL 是一个关系型数据库管理系统,开发者在使用 MySQL 进行数据操作时,经常需要获取操作语句所影响的行数。本文将介绍如何配置 MySQL 以返回影响行数。
2. 配置流程
下表展示了配置 MySQL 返回影响行数的步骤:
步骤 | 操作 |
---|---|
步骤 1 | 打开 MySQL 配置文件 |
步骤 2 | 找到并编辑配置文件中的 my.cnf 或 my.ini |
步骤 3 | 添加 max_affected_rows 参数 |
步骤 4 | 重启 MySQL 服务 |
接下来,我们将详细介绍每一步骤所需的操作和代码。
3. 操作步骤
步骤 1: 打开 MySQL 配置文件
首先,你需要找到 MySQL 的配置文件。该文件通常被命名为 my.cnf
(Linux 系统)或 my.ini
(Windows 系统),并位于 MySQL 安装目录的 etc
文件夹下。
步骤 2: 找到并编辑配置文件中的 my.cnf
或 my.ini
使用文本编辑器打开配置文件,并找到 [mysqld]
这个段落。
步骤 3: 添加 max_affected_rows
参数
在 [mysqld]
段落中,添加以下行:
max_affected_rows=1000000
这将设置返回的最大影响行数为 1000000。你可以根据自己的需求设置一个适当的值。
步骤 4: 重启 MySQL 服务
保存并关闭配置文件后,需要重启 MySQL 服务以使配置生效。你可以通过以下命令重启 MySQL 服务:
sudo service mysql restart
4. 代码解释
下面是我们所使用的配置代码,并对其进行了注释:
# MySQL 配置文件中的 [mysqld] 段落
[mysqld]
# 设置返回的最大影响行数为 1000000
max_affected_rows=1000000
在上述代码中,我们添加了 max_affected_rows
参数,并将其值设置为 1000000。这意味着当你执行一条 SQL 语句后,MySQL 将返回影响的行数,但不会超过 1000000。
5. 总结
通过按照上述步骤进行配置,你可以轻松地让 MySQL 返回你所执行的操作的影响行数。在实际开发中,这对于了解数据操作的结果非常有帮助。
请记住,对于生产环境,你可能需要根据实际情况调整 max_affected_rows
参数的值,以免对服务器性能造成过大的影响。同时,如果你在执行某些特定的操作时需要获取更详细的信息,你可以使用 MySQL 提供的其他技术手段。
希望本文能帮助到刚入行的开发者,使他们能够更好地配置 MySQL 返回影响行数。Happy coding!